What happens when lived experience meets fresh perspective? Join Baby Boomer Paula Washington Business Strategist, Author, Speaker, and Encore Champion alongside Gen Z co-host Deshea Shepard, Brand Developer and Creative Brainiac, for Encore: Wisdom Meets Wonder, conversations that bridges generations through real, curious conversation.

Each episode explores timeless life themes inspired by Paula’s book Encore, with Deshea asking the big questions that many young adults want answers to — but don’t always know how to ask. From navigating purpose and identity to bouncing back from failure, this show is your front-row seat to heartfelt dialogue where generations meet to learn, reflect, and grow together.

Whether you're discovering your second act or shaping your first one, Encore is where stories, strategy, and soul meet one question at a time.
